Find file History
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
..
Failed to load latest commit information.
android
apidiff
argumentselectiondefects
collectionincompatibletype
formatstring
inject
nullness
overloading
threadsafety
AbstractAsyncTypeReturnsNull.java
AbstractExpectedExceptionChecker.java
AbstractJUnit4InitMethodNotRun.java
AbstractMustBeClosedChecker.java
AbstractReferenceEquality.java
AbstractReturnValueIgnored.java
AbstractSuppressWarningsMatcher.java
AbstractTestExceptionChecker.java
AbstractToString.java
AmbiguousMethodReference.java
AnnotateFormatMethod.java
ArrayAsKeyOfSetOrMap.java
ArrayEquals.java
ArrayFillIncompatibleType.java
ArrayHashCode.java
ArrayToString.java
ArraysAsListPrimitiveArray.java
AssertFalse.java
AssertThrowsMultipleStatements.java
AssertionFailureIgnored.java
AsyncCallableReturnsNull.java
AsyncFunctionReturnsNull.java
AutoValueFinalMethods.java
BadAnnotationImplementation.java
BadComparable.java
BadImport.java
BadShiftAmount.java
BigDecimalLiteralDouble.java
BooleanParameter.java
BoxedPrimitiveConstructor.java
ByteBufferBackingArray.java
CanBeStaticAnalyzer.java
CannotMockFinalClass.java
CanonicalDuration.java
CatchAndPrintStackTrace.java
CatchFail.java
ChainingConstructorIgnoresParameter.java
CheckReturnValue.java
ClassCanBeStatic.java
ClassName.java
ClassNamedLikeTypeParameter.java
ClassNewInstance.java
CollectionToArraySafeParameter.java
CollectorShouldNotUseState.java
ComparableAndComparator.java
ComparableType.java
ComparingThisWithNull.java
ComparisonContractViolated.java
ComparisonOutOfRange.java
CompileTimeConstantChecker.java
ComplexBooleanConstant.java
ConditionalExpressionNumericPromotion.java
ConstantField.java
ConstantOverflow.java
ConstructorInvokesOverridable.java
ConstructorLeakChecker.java
ConstructorLeaksThis.java
DateFormatConstant.java
DeadException.java
DeadThread.java
DefaultCharset.java
DepAnn.java
DivZero.java
DoNotCallChecker.java
DoubleBraceInitialization.java
EmptyIfStatement.java
EmptyTopLevelDeclaration.java
EqualsGetClass.java
EqualsHashCode.java
EqualsIncompatibleType.java
EqualsNaN.java
EqualsReference.java
ExpectedExceptionChecker.java
FallThrough.java
FieldCanBeFinal.java
Finally.java
FloatCast.java
FloatingPointAssertionWithinEpsilon.java
FloatingPointLiteralPrecision.java
ForOverrideChecker.java
FunctionalInterfaceClash.java
FunctionalInterfaceMethodChanged.java
FutureReturnValueIgnored.java
FuturesGetCheckedIllegalExceptionType.java
FuzzyEqualsShouldNotBeUsedInEqualsMethod.java
GetClassOnAnnotation.java
GetClassOnClass.java
GetClassOnEnum.java
HashtableContains.java
HidingField.java
IdentityBinaryExpression.java
ImmutableCollections.java
ImmutableModification.java
IncompatibleModifiersChecker.java
InconsistentCapitalization.java
IncrementInForLoopAndHeader.java
IndexOfChar.java
InexactVarargsConditional.java
InfiniteRecursion.java
InputStreamSlowMultibyteRead.java
InsecureCipherMode.java
InstanceOfAndCastMatchWrongType.java
IntLongMath.java
InvalidPatternSyntax.java
InvalidTimeZoneID.java
IsInstanceOfClass.java
IterableAndIterator.java
IterablePathParameter.java
JMockTestWithoutRunWithOrRuleAnnotation.java
JUnit3FloatingPointComparisonWithoutDelta.java
JUnit3TestNotRun.java
JUnit4ClassAnnotationNonStatic.java
JUnit4ClassUsedInJUnit3.java
JUnit4SetUpNotRun.java
JUnit4TearDownNotRun.java
JUnit4TestNotRun.java
JUnitAmbiguousTestClass.java
JUnitAssertSameCheck.java
JavaLangClash.java
JdkObsolete.java
LambdaFunctionalInterface.java
LiteByteStringUtf8.java
LogicalAssignment.java
LongLiteralLowerCaseSuffix.java
LoopConditionChecker.java
MathRoundIntLong.java
MethodCanBeStatic.java
MissingCasesInEnumSwitch.java
MissingDefault.java
MissingFail.java
MissingOverride.java
MissingSuperCall.java
MisusedWeekYear.java
MixedArrayDimensions.java
MockitoCast.java
MockitoUsage.java
ModifiedButNotUsed.java
ModifyCollectionInEnhancedForLoop.java
ModifyingCollectionWithItself.java
MultiVariableDeclaration.java
MultipleParallelOrSequentialCalls.java
MultipleTopLevelClasses.java
MultipleUnaryOperatorsInMethodCall.java
MustBeClosedChecker.java
MutableConstantField.java
MutableMethodReturnType.java
NCopiesOfChar.java
NarrowingCompoundAssignment.java
NestedInstanceOfConditions.java
NoAllocationChecker.java
NoFunctionalReturnType.java
NonAtomicVolatileUpdate.java
NonCanonicalStaticImport.java
NonCanonicalStaticMemberImport.java
NonFinalCompileTimeConstant.java
NonOverridingEquals.java
NonRuntimeAnnotation.java
NullTernary.java
NullableConstructor.java
NullablePrimitive.java
NullableVoid.java
NumericEquality.java
ObjectToString.java
ObjectsHashCodePrimitive.java
OperatorPrecedence.java
OptionalEquality.java
OptionalNotPresent.java
OrphanedFormatString.java
OverrideThrowableToString.java
Overrides.java
PackageInfo.java
PackageLocation.java
ParameterComment.java
ParameterName.java
PreconditionsCheckNotNull.java
PreconditionsCheckNotNullPrimitive.java
PreconditionsInvalidPlaceholder.java
PredicateIncompatibleType.java
PrimitiveArrayPassedToVarargsMethod.java
PrivateConstructorForUtilityClass.java
PrivateSecurityContractProtoAccess.java
ProtoFieldNullComparison.java
ProtoFieldPreconditionsCheckNotNull.java
ProtoRedundantSet.java
ProtoStringFieldReferenceEquality.java
ProtocolBufferOrdinal.java
ProvidesFixChecker.java
RandomCast.java
RandomModInteger.java
ReachabilityFenceUsage.java
RedundantThrows.java
ReferenceEquality.java
RemoveUnusedImports.java
ReplacementVariableFinder.java
RequiredModifiersChecker.java
RestrictedApiChecker.java
ReturnValueIgnored.java
SelfAssignment.java
SelfComparison.java
SelfEquals.java
ShortCircuitBoolean.java
ShouldHaveEvenArgs.java
SizeGreaterThanOrEqualsZero.java
StaticImports.java
StaticQualifiedUsingExpression.java
StreamResourceLeak.java
StreamToString.java
StringBuilderInitWithChar.java
StringEquality.java
StringSplitter.java
SubstringOfZero.java
SuppressWarningsDeprecated.java
SwigMemoryLeak.java
SwitchDefault.java
SystemExitOutsideMain.java
TestExceptionChecker.java
ThreadJoinLoop.java
ThreadLocalUsage.java
ThreeLetterTimeZoneID.java
ThrowIfUncheckedKnownChecked.java
ThrowNull.java
ThrowsUncheckedException.java
ToStringReturnsNull.java
TruthAssertExpected.java
TruthConstantAsserts.java
TruthSelfEquals.java
TryFailThrowable.java
TypeNameShadowing.java
TypeParameterNaming.java
TypeParameterQualifier.java
TypeParameterShadowing.java
TypeParameterUnusedInFormals.java
URLEqualsHashCode.java
UngroupedOverloads.java
UnnecessaryDefaultInEnumSwitch.java
UnnecessaryParentheses.java
UnnecessarySetDefault.java
UnnecessaryStaticImport.java
UnnecessaryTypeArgument.java
UnsafeFinalization.java
UnsafeReflectiveConstructionCast.java
UnsynchronizedOverridesSynchronized.java
UnusedAnonymousClass.java
UnusedCollectionModifiedInPlace.java
UnusedException.java
UseCorrectAssertInTests.java
VarChecker.java
VarTypeName.java
VariableNameSameAsType.java
WaitNotInLoop.java
WildcardImport.java
WrongParameterPackage.java
package-info.java